Ghaziabad tense after youth killed over a minor tiff by friend

PrashantNews

Security was tightened in Khoda area of ​​Ghaziabad district in Uttar Pradesh on Saturday after a teenager was allegedly stabbed to death over a minor tiff during Eid celebrations.

Surya Chuahan (17), who received multiple stab wounds, succumbed to his injuries during treatment at Fortis Hospital in Noida Sector-62.

A heavy police force has been deployed in the area as the family members of Surya demanded justice amid the loud cries of his mother.

The incident occurred in the afternoon of May 28, when Chauhan was going for some work. On his way, he stooped to greet his friend Asad on the occasion of Eid. Following a minor tiff, Chauhan was attacked with a knife. Chauhan sustained critical injuries in the assault and was rushed to hospital where he died on May 29.

The incident sparked outrage among the residents of the area. Several Hindu organizations also arrived at the spot and demanded the immediate arrest of the accused.

Acting on a complaint filed by the victim’s family, the police have registered a case against the main accused Asad who is absconding. The police has arrested three youths so far.

Footage from CCTV cameras installed in the vicinity is also being scrutinized.

Uttar Pradesh Deputy Chief Minister, Keshav Prasad Maurya, has assured stringent action in the Ghaziabad youth murder case, stating that the state government is committed to ensuring justice and maintaining law and order.
